Judith Helen Livant Rapoport was an American psychiatrist. She was the chief of the Child Psychiatry Branch at the National Institute of Mental Health (NIMH), part of the National Institutes of Health (NIH) in Bethesda, Maryland.

Judith L. Rapoport was a prominent American psychiatrist dedicated to the study of child mental health.
She led the Child Psychiatry Branch at the prestigious National Institute of Mental Health in the United States.
Her most renowned work, The Boy Who Couldn't Stop Washing, explores obsessive-compulsive disorder in depth.
Throughout her career, she published a total of twelve works focused on developmental psychopathology.
Her research work in Bethesda marked a turning point in the understanding of mental disorders in children.
